Job Summary : This position is primarily responsible for aiding the medical providers with patient care through a variety of tasks.

The Medical Assistant efficiently prepares patients to be seen by the medical provider by bringing the patient to an exam room, taking vitals, and collecting the patient’s health history.

Performs non-critical medical and therapeutic procedures based on medical instruction including phlebotomy and other lab specimen handling, EKGs, spirometry, and basic waived lab tests.

  • Under provider supervision, prepares and administers medications and immunizations; changes dressings, applies bandages and other first aid procedures;
  • and uses CPR skills when necessary. The Medical Assistant helps with the administrative aspects of patient care by maintaining patient documents in the Electronic Medical Record, responding to patient portal and phone messages per established protocols;

facilitating communication needed for refills, imaging or consult services; closing gaps in preventative care, and completing other duties as assigned.

Protects the dignity, privacy and confidentiality of patients and their families; and works collaboratively with other DPHS providers and staff to promote a team-based approach to patient care.

This person always maintains professionalism when providing care and delivers care in a culturally competent manner. This person collaborates with other medical personnel, including members of the other departments, to complete their work.

Job Requirements : High school diploma or General Education Degree (GED) required. A minimum of 1 year of work experience as a Medical Assistant, Patient Care Technician or similar in a hospital, medical clinic or comparable environment preferred.

Certified Medical Assistant from a nationally recognized certifying agency preferred, or eligible to be certified required.

Bilingual (English / Spanish) a plus. Experience with electronic medical records required, experience with eClinicalWorks (eCW) software preferred.

Skills include excellent oral and written communications including telephone, organizational, and personal computer including word processing and Microsoft office.

Willingness to work at any DPHS location.
